Quick Reality Check Before We Dive In
The Nexon EV is India’s bestselling compact electric SUV with legitimate 5-star Bharat NCAP safety credentials. It comes in Medium Range (30 kWh battery, 325km claimed range) and Long Range (45 kWh battery, 489km claimed range) variants. Prices start from ₹14.74 lakh, positioning it as a premium alternative to conventional SUVs.
The typical buyer profile splits into two camps: urban professionals seeking low running costs and environmentally conscious families prioritizing safety. Those who walk away usually discover their daily driving exceeds the real-world range or lack reliable home charging access.

Your Wallet Will Do a Happy Dance
Charging at home costs less than your daily chai budget. At ₹8 per unit electricity rates, each kilometer costs roughly ₹1 compared to ₹5.6 per kilometer for petrol variants. This dramatic difference means high-mileage users recover the EV premium within 12-18 months of ownership.
Maintenance visits become rare occasions. No oil changes, spark plug replacements, or complex engine services. The electric motor has one moving part compared to thousands in internal combustion engines. Insurance costs remain comparable, while some states offer registration fee waivers and toll discounts.
| Expense Category | Nexon EV | Nexon Petrol | Annual Savings |
|---|---|---|---|
| Fuel/Electricity (15,000 km) | ₹15,000 | ₹84,000 | ₹69,000 |
| Maintenance | ₹8,000 | ₹18,000 | ₹10,000 |
| Total Savings | ₹79,000 |
Real math shows ₹2-3 lakh savings over 100,000 kilometers with home charging, making the initial premium disappear through operational savings.
Safety That Actually Puts Families First
The entire Nexon EV lineup achieves 5-star Bharat NCAP ratings, with adult occupant protection scoring 29.86 out of 32 points. Six airbags come standard across all variants, not just top trims like many competitors. This democratic approach to safety means even base variants protect your family with the same structural integrity as premium models.
Electronic Stability Program, hill hold control, and 360-degree cameras work overtime preventing accidents before they happen. The low center of gravity from underfloor battery placement reduces rollover risk during emergency maneuvers. Child seat ISOFIX anchors score 44.95 out of 49 points, giving parents genuine peace of mind.
| Safety Feature | Standard Across Range |
|---|---|
| Airbags | 6 (Front, side, curtain) |
| Structural Rating | 5-Star Bharat NCAP |
| Active Safety | ESP, ABS, EBD, Hill Hold |
| Driver Aids | 360° camera, blind spot monitor |

The Reality Checks: Honest Truths About Living Electric
Range Anxiety Is Real—Let’s Address the Elephant
MIDC claims promise 489 kilometers for the Long Range variant, but real-world driving delivers 270-350 kilometers depending on conditions. Air conditioning in 40°C summer heat reduces range by 25-30%, turning that claimed 489km into a realistic 300km on highway trips. City driving with moderate AC typically yields 320-370km from a full charge.
Highway speeds above 80 kmph drain the battery faster than city traffic. Cold winter mornings mean slower charging and reduced initial range until the battery warms up. Aggressive use of Sport mode cuts range dramatically but delivers addictive acceleration that’s hard to resist.
| Driving Condition | Claimed Range | Real-World Experience |
|---|---|---|
| City (AC moderate) | 489 km | 320-370 km |
| Highway (80+ kmph) | 489 km | 270-320 km |
| Mixed (summer, AC high) | 489 km | 250-300 km |
| City (winter) | 489 km | 300-350 km |
The psychological impact hits harder than the math suggests. You start every journey calculating distances and backup plans, fundamentally changing how you think about mobility.
Charging: Your New Relationship with “Fuel”
Home charging becomes your lifeline and primary refueling method. A basic 3.3 kW wall charger takes 12 hours for a full charge, while 7.2 kW fast charging reduces this to 6 hours. Installation costs range from ₹20,000-40,000 depending on your electrical setup and distance from the meter.
Public DC fast charging promises 10-80% charge in 56 minutes but reality proves more challenging. Charging station reliability remains inconsistent, with success rates varying dramatically by location and operator. Highway charging infrastructure gaps force meticulous route planning and backup strategies for intercity travel.
| Charging Method | Power | Time (10-100%) | Cost per Full Charge | Cost per km |
|---|---|---|---|---|
| Home AC (3.3kW) | 3.3 kW | 12 hours | ₹360 | ₹1.03 |
| Home AC (7.2kW) | 7.2 kW | 6 hours | ₹360 | ₹1.03 |
| Public DC Fast | 50-60 kW | 56 mins (10-80%) | ₹500-700 | ₹2.50-3.50 |
Hidden costs include charger installation, potential electrical upgrades, and premium pricing at commercial charging stations that can triple your per-kilometer costs.
Quality Quirks That Might Test Your Patience
Interior plastics feel budget-conscious despite premium pricing, with panel gaps and inconsistent fit-finish that shouldn’t exist at ₹15+ lakh price points. Software glitches create phantom alerts, random chimes, and occasional infotainment system crashes requiring complete vehicle restarts. These issues don’t affect core driving safety but chip away at the premium ownership experience.
Common complaints include AC odor issues, charging port malfunctions, and 12V auxiliary battery drainage. Door sensors sometimes malfunction, preventing the infotainment system from sleeping properly. Some owners report charging guns getting stuck in the port, requiring roadside assistance for release.
Service center experiences vary wildly across regions. Urban centers generally provide better support, while smaller cities often lack EV-specific expertise. Parts availability has improved but unexpected failures can still result in extended downtime. The growing owner community on forums and social media becomes an unofficial support network, sharing solutions and workarounds.
The Price Premium Puzzle
The Nexon EV costs ₹4-5 lakh more than equivalent petrol variants upfront. Break-even typically occurs at 60,000-80,000 kilometers for most driving patterns, assuming consistent home charging. Battery replacement after warranty expiration could cost ₹7-9 lakh, though real-world data shows minimal degradation even after 70,000 kilometers.
Resale values remain uncertain in a rapidly evolving EV market. While demand for used electric cars is growing, technological advancement could impact older models’ market value. Insurance premiums are slightly higher due to specialized parts and repair requirements, but state incentives and reduced registration fees partially offset these costs.
| Cost Factor | Nexon EV | Nexon Petrol | Difference |
|---|---|---|---|
| Ex-showroom Price | ₹14.74-17.49L | ₹9.99-13.99L | +₹4.75L |
| 5-Year Running (75,000km) | ₹75,000 | ₹4,20,000 | -₹3.45L |
| 5-Year Maintenance | ₹40,000 | ₹90,000 | -₹50,000 |
| Net 5-Year Cost | ₹15.89-18.64L | ₹15.09-19.08L | Breakeven |
The financial equation works favorably for high-mileage users but requires patience for the savings to materialize.

Highway Adventures: Planning Becomes Essential
Route planning apps transform from optional to essential tools. Charging stop strategy involves arriving at 20-25% battery and leaving at 80% for optimal time efficiency, as the final 20% charges much slower. Family road trips require buffer time, typically adding 30-45 minutes per 300-kilometer segment for charging stops.
Highway speeds above 100 kmph dramatically increase energy consumption. Turning off regenerative braking on open highways can actually improve efficiency by reducing motor drag. Keeping speeds steady between 70-80 kmph maximizes range but requires patience as traffic flows faster.
“Plan for one hour charging stops every 250 kilometers and you’ll never face range anxiety,” advises Chennai-based owner Priya Menon after completing a Bangalore-Chennai highway run.

Smart Comparisons: Nexon EV vs. The Competition
How It Stacks Against Key Rivals
The Nexon EV versus Punch EV comparison favors the Nexon for families needing space and range, despite the Punch’s lower price point. Against the MG Windsor, the Nexon wins on safety ratings and standard features, though Windsor offers superior refinement and fit-finish quality.
Nexon EV versus Curvv EV shows the Curvv’s faster charging capabilities, but the Nexon’s proven reliability and larger service network provide ownership confidence. Compared to petrol SUVs, the environmental benefits and long-term cost savings offset the higher upfront investment for eco-conscious buyers.
| Model | Price Range | Real Range | Charging Speed | Safety Rating |
|---|---|---|---|---|
| Nexon EV | ₹14.74-17.49L | 270-350 km | 60 kW | 5-star BNCAP |
| MG Windsor | ₹13.50-15.50L | 250-300 km | 50 kW | 5-star Euro NCAP |
| Mahindra XUV400 | ₹15.49-17.69L | 251-289 km | 50 kW | 5-star BNCAP |
| Punch EV | ₹10.99-14.29L | 220-280 km | 50 kW | 5-star BNCAP |
The competitive analysis reveals the Nexon EV’s sweet spot: maximum features and safety at reasonable pricing, though not the absolute best in any single category.

Tata Nexon Ev Pros and Cons (FAQs)
Is Nexon EV worth buying in 2025?
Yes, if you have home charging access and primarily drive in city conditions. The 5-star safety rating, ₹1 per km running costs, and 8-year battery warranty make it excellent value for urban families. However, skip it if you regularly take spontaneous long trips or lack reliable charging infrastructure in your area.
What is the real range of Nexon EV Max?
Real-world range is 270-350 km depending on driving conditions, significantly below the 489 km ARAI claim. City driving with moderate AC delivers 320-370 km, while highway speeds above 80 kmph and heavy AC use can reduce range to 250-300 km. Plan for 70-75% of claimed range in typical Indian conditions.
How much does Nexon EV battery cost to replace?
Battery replacement costs approximately ₹7-9 lakh after the 8-year warranty expires. However, real-world data shows minimal degradation even after 70,000 km, with most batteries retaining 95%+ capacity after 2-3 years of use. The robust thermal management and LFP chemistry suggest most owners won’t need replacement during their ownership period.
Does Nexon EV have ventilated seats?
Yes, ventilated front seats are standard on higher variants including Creative+, Fearless+, and Empowered+ trims. This feature significantly improves comfort during hot Indian summers and sets the Nexon EV apart from most competitors in the segment. Lower variants get manual seats without ventilation.
Why is Nexon EV DC charging slow?
The Nexon EV’s 50-60 kW DC charging speed is limited by its electrical architecture and thermal management system. While newer EVs support 100+ kW charging, Tata prioritized battery longevity and cost control over charging speed. The 56-minute 10-80% charging time is adequate for planned stops but slower than premium competitors.
